ultimateownage said:
uttaku said:
That would be one hell of a boring RTS.

*Send troops behind trench*
Some fall into the mud attempting to make it to the trench and die.
Some suffer from fatigue.
*Sit in trench for several months*
The water in the trench makes your troops suffer from Trench Foot.
Some suffer from Dysentery.
*charge straight at a German Trench with a Machine Gun emplacment.*
All troops are killed.

Yeah, except only the western front was like that, and for a limited part of the war (1915-1917 winter). It'd be like rejecting all WW2 based games because the island maps would be too small, or because the Italian front was exactly like the western front of WW1 while D-day was happending.
